# LiftSim — Limits & Quotas

On-call: LiftSim enforces hard caps per simulation run. Exceeding car count or tick budget kills the run and pages nobody — check the reaper log first. Raising quotas requires a capacity ticket; temporary overrides expire at midnight.

Current enforced limits are defined in the constants below.

constants for kaduf-tafop:
QUOTAS = {
    "holwyn": 877,
    "pelox": 887,
    "zorath": 371,
    "ralir": 836,
    "juldor": 266,
}

Subject: Payslips — Torvane yard

Dispatch,

Torvane yard still has no printer, so October payslips go out on paper again. Twelve sealed envelopes, one bundle, courier run Thursday morning. Site clerk Hedda receives; no leaving with the gatehouse. The courier's hand-over instruction follows below this line.

handover note for yagep-tagef: the fenok sorwyn courier leaves the fraok sileth sorax ledger at gate 2873 under passcode 476683

Effective immediately, all open requisitions in the Draywick division are paused pending the mid-year cost review. Backfills for critical roles require written approval from divisional finance. Offers already extended will be honored; pipeline candidates should be placed on hold with standard messaging. Contractor extensions beyond ninety days also require sign-off. Finance will reconcile headcount budgets weekly during the freeze. Rationale and duration are addressed in the confidential note below.

internal memo for tagef-hadup: Gross margin on Ulaath came in at 15 percent against a plan of 5 percent. Only 7 of the 120 pilot accounts renewed Ulaath, so a churn review is set for October 15.